The barbarian is one of the most popular candidates for a D&D 5e monk multiclass. The two classes have a combat focus, a tendency to fight unarmored, and some supernatural tricks. The barbarian's Rage gives bonus damage on every hit.

Hexblade Warlock Multiclass Concepts Any Sorcerer (18) / Hexblade Warlock (2) This is an optimal build that gives armor, shields, Eldritch Blast, Invocations (Agonizing Blast), and subclass perks from the Hexblade. The Sorcerer becomes much more durable and dangerous.All martial classes are a good mix, Fighter and Ranger primarily are really good complimemts to Barbarin adding some utility or combat options. The only "bad" ones mechanically are full spell casters - since Barbarians cannot rage and cast spells at the same time. Rogue isn't amazimg since to sneak attack you have to use a finess or ranged weapon.
